
Dreams FC have added talented Istanbul attacker youngster Daniel Adade to their roaster.
The hugely-talented striker has joined from the Ghanaian second-tier side.
Adade, hugely regarded as one of the brightest talent in the country, has signed a long-term contract with the big-spending Premier League debutant.
Supremely talented, this young striker is known for his agility on the pitch and nimble footwork that allows him to pass through the tightest defence undeterred.
He is a football prodigy who has been described by Istanbul president Erdal as an excellent player and who has been enthusiastically predicted will be great player by his teammates.
